Making Conscious Choices: From Floorboards to Framework
When it comes to picking materials, the series of eco-conscious options has actually never been extra plentiful. Reclaimed wood, for instance, uses a warm, rustic appeal while giving new life to formerly utilized products. Bamboo is an additional preferred option for floor covering-- fast-growing and highly eco-friendly, it brings a modern appearance with a considerably reduced environmental expense. For insulation, all-natural alternatives like sheep's wool or cellulose give outstanding thermal security without harmful chemicals. Even paints and adhesives currently can be found in low-VOC or zero-VOC formulations, decreasing poisonous emissions inside the home.

Bringing the Outdoors In with Sustainable Decking Options
Outside areas are equally as crucial when taking into consideration a green method. Decks, patios, and gardens all provide chances to merge comfort with conservation. Traditional decking products, such as unattended timber, might include high maintenance needs and shorter life-spans. The good news is, there are far better choices today. Composite decking, made from a blend of recycled wood and plastics, has actually gotten popularity for its long-term sturdiness and decreased environmental effect. It simulates the look of timber without the requirement for harsh sealers or frequent repairs.

Small Changes, Big Results: Everyday Sustainability at Home
Even if you're not taking on a full-scale remodelling, little updates can still make a big difference. Swapping out old light bulbs for LEDs, installing a smart water heater, or changing single-pane home windows with shielded ones can dramatically lower a home's power usage. Sustainable living doesn't need to be frustrating-- it's commonly the build-up of thoughtful options that results in long lasting change.
And it's not nearly the first installation. Maintenance plays a significant function in extending the life of your home and the products you've selected. Sealing splits, checking water use, and keeping HVAC systems tidy are ongoing habits that maintain effectiveness and protect your financial investment.
